First Violation Penalties



When facing your first drunk driving fee, what penalties should you expect? You might deal with a range of consequences, beginning with penalties that can reach up to $2,000.

In addition to punitive damages, you might likewise take care of a permit suspension, normally lasting from 90 days to a year, relying on your state's legislations.

Community service is an additional most likely demand; you may require to finish anywhere from 20 to 40 hours.

If you're founded guilty, you may also need to attend a DWI education program, which can include a substantial time dedication.

In some cases, you may even be needed to mount an ignition interlock device in your lorry, which prevents you from driving if you have actually been consuming.

Jail time is an opportunity, but it's usually less than a year for an initial infraction, especially if there are no irritating variables like an accident or high blood alcohol web content.

Repeat Violation Fines



Dealing with a repeat DWI fee can lead to considerably harsher charges than a very first violation. The lawful system often tends to watch repeat offenders as a higher threat to public safety and security, so your effects will show that.

For your 2nd DWI, fines typically double. You could be looking at fines varying from $1,000 to $5,000, depending upon your state. In addition, you may deal with a minimum certificate suspension of one year or more.

In addition, several states implement compulsory alcohol education or treatment programs for repeat transgressors, adding to the general problem.

Long-term Consequences



Lasting effects of a DWI charge can influence different facets of your life for years to come.

As soon as you've been founded guilty, you might face higher insurance premiums or perhaps problem getting auto insurance policy whatsoever. Insurer frequently see you as a greater risk, which can result in substantial financial strain.

Your employment possibility may also dwindle. Many companies conduct background checks, and a DWI conviction can raise warnings, possibly costing you task deals or promos. Certain careers, specifically those requiring a tidy driving document, might be entirely out-of-bounds.

Furthermore, you might handle social stigma. Friends and family members might view you in a different way, which can lead to strained partnerships. You might even locate it challenging to take part in community activities because of the humiliation or judgment you feel.

Lastly, the emotional toll can't be underestimated. Anxiety, sense of guilt, and stress can remain long after the legal charges have been offered, impacting your psychological health and wellness and general well-being.
